Roasted Pork Trotters

Roasted Pork Trotters

Ingredients:
1 large onion
½ cup white wine
½ tablespoon butter

Directions:
Spices:
1 cloves, 10 peppercorns, 1 teaspoon red pepper, salt to taste
Way of preparation:
Peel the onion and cut into quarters. Wash and clean the pork trotters very well. Pour over
them with cold water and put them to boil. Separate the foam with a slotted spoon. After
30 minutes, add black pepper, cloves, onion and salt to taste. When the pork trotters are
fully cooked, remove them from the pan and debone them. If you have a pressure cooker
can use it to boil the pork trotters faster. Arrange the separated meat in a pan greased with
butter. Pour over it with wine and sprinkle it with paprika. Preheat the oven to 392° F
(200°C). Bake the meat until golden brown. Serve the roast warm.
Combines with:
Vegetable, meat and fish salads, sauces and soups cooked by recipes from the books to
properly combine the foods; mushrooms, olives, pickles, mustard
